I just went to Gain City and Courts, they said they don't relocate the pipings for condo because hacking of wall involved. They said i must ask the contractor to hack the wall then they go and lay the pipes and later come back to fix the blowers. So now if i engage an ID or contractor , the fellow must know how to do the hacking for the pipes. Headaches! Perfecthouse -
